Yes the mysis comes in a frozen cube too. With so few fish make sure not to over feed. Cutting those cubes in half works for me.
 
I have a bunch of tanks, but what I do is mix a bunch of different cubes and some flat pack frozen stuff in a red party cup and feed out of there for a few days. i use a turkey baster so I can distribute the food to each tank. Saves me from mixing food everyday and it can hold for days in the refrigerator. :)
 
That's a great idea carey. I just put a piece i cut from a cube into a spoon till it melts.. That way i don't have large chunks going into the overflow lol took me a week or two and a cyano outbreak to figure that out
